My goal is to get information about call in Microsoft Teams: partecipants, time in call, etc.. To bring that information I need to create a custom connector for Teams. From documentation CallRecords.Read.All permission is required to get call data, where do i need to set this permission and what is the process?

I don't have the exact answer, but my understanding is that you should be able to get this information through Graph APIs. There are some sample communication APIs to verify what permissions are required and the format in which they are passed to get the call information, etc.
